Weezy vs. Baby


So the Cash Money Young Money beef just keeps getting more and more interesting. Baby as of late has removed the YM off of YMCMB and has added RG now making it CMBRG. Now with all these letters being thrown around you have nothing better to do than wonder what is going to happen to all those who are associated with Young Money when it comes to CMB. There are a lot of contractual obligations that are still out there lingering and sooner or later Baby is going to have to come to cope with the fact that he is going to have to let go of Wayne's artists. With Drake and Nicki making the money for the record company, you have to wonder how he is going to handle how this is going to go down. 

Now Wayne, on the other hand seems to have it all under control. He has released shot after shot at CMB to the point it seems that RHQ (Rich Homie Quan) has parted ways from Rich Gang. These shots seem to be bring a lot to light because the CMB Roster looks slimmer each day. I like the rest of the Hip Hop Community will probably call this the Roc-A-Fella fight all over again. One of the biggest movements that I have seen in the 1990's was the Def Jam movement. This movement was so powerful because it gave artists the opportunity to create for themselves and have their own! What do I mean by their own... Roc-A-Fella, Murder Inc., Disturbing the Peace, DEF Squad, and Def Soul what do all of these have in common??? They are their own independent record labels. One of todays biggest artist has taken that into consideration and created Young Money through Cash Money Records. Lil Wayne has taken the art and moved like other have in the past. He has his own shoe (Supra), own clothing line (Truck Fit), and own label (Young Money). This is what I wish for our future Hip Hop Artists. To take what they have made and invest it into something that will come back at least 5 fold for yourself.
